We think the answer is "FIXED" which means:
- adjective
- • Securely placed or fastened or set adjective satellite
- • (of a number) having a fixed and unchanging value
- • Fixed and unmoving
- • Incapable of being changed or moved or undone; e.g. "frozen prices" verb
- • To pierce; now generally replaced by transfix.
- • To attach; to affix; to hold in place or at a particular time.
- • To mend, to repair.
- • To prepare (food or drink).
- • To make (a contest, vote, or gamble) unfair; to privilege one contestant or a particular group of contestants, usually before the contest begins; to arrange immunity for defendants by tampering with the justice system via bribery or extortion
- • To surgically render an animal, especially a pet, infertile.
- • (sematics) to map a (point or subset) to itself.
- • To take revenge on, to best; to serve justice on an assumed miscreant.
- • To render (a photographic impression) permanent by treating with such applications as will make it insensitive to the action of light.
- • To convert into a stable or available form.
- • To become fixed; to settle or remain permanently; to cease from wandering; to rest.
- • To become firm, so as to resist volatilization; to cease to flow or be fluid; to congeal; to become hard and malleable, as a metallic substance.
